UNSW
Our mission across Greater Sydney and NSW is to shape an inclusive and sustainable future by anticipating and responding to the changing needs of the society we serve. To support this mission, UNSW is uplifting a body of work across the Greater Sydney region with a critical focus on societal impact. This program of work will develop high profile education and research activities that complements local strengths and leverages physical and knowledge resources of UNSW in partnership with local stakeholders.

Why your Role Matters
As Program Manager, you will work with the Greater Sydney Project Team taking a leading role from development through to delivery, consulting closely with leaders, internal stakeholders, and external partners to ensure cross-project buy-in and an effective collaborative delivery process across uplift projects, building or extending higher education sites.

Highly experienced in program establishment, business case development and delivery, you'll leverage your substantial expertise to implement best project/program management practices at scale in a complex environment. This includes overseeing business operations models, schedules of multiple workflows, key milestones, budgets, interdependencies, risks, and change management to make a real impact in realising UNSWs strategic objectives for UNSW students, staff and partners.

The Program Manager reports to the Director of Transformation & EPMO, direct reports vary in number according to program phase and includes (but not limited to), Change Manager and Business Analysts.

Skills and Experience summary: You’ll bring a successful track record of delivering complex transformation programs, ideally within the University sector project including building utilisation and development. With a naturally collaborative and entrepreneurial leadership style, you’ll be directing a team bringing strategic objectives to realisation through thoughtful leadership and forward-thinking strategic planning that navigates higher education program complexities, alongside:

  • Extensive experience and proven effective leadership in managing a program team in a dynamic, changing, and complex organisation.
  • Financial management experience and literacy, experience managing budgets and controlling income and expenditure for a project.
  • Confidence in developing business cases, program governance and substantial experience working with and delivering multiple projects successfully.
  • Demonstrated high-level ability to manage and drive continuous improvement, problem solve, identify risks, and respond flexibly to changing circumstances.
  • Excellent written communication skills across reports and committee papers with the confidence to write and present concisely and persuasively to senior stakeholders.
